PURPOSE OF LOAN
My music studio has been in business for 7 yrs. I re-opened Aug 25th , in a newly purchased and remodeled facility, after being closed for 10 months due to a fire and various problems with the landlord and the city. Our new facilities include a 1,600 sq ft retail sales area, not yet completed. We used up all our cash reserves and incurred a great deal of personal debt paying all business expenses while we were closed. However, we are now open and generating income so we can begin to pay off these debts. We have reached the break-even point after our first month of business, however we have outstanding debts due now. The purpose of this loan is to pay several non-recurring invoices that are due. We have already paid off several other large invoices.

LOAN PROCEEDS:
$1,395: Legal Fees related to property purchase
$2,730: Music Education supplies/license update needed to open
$1,300 slatwall for retail area

EXPLANATION OF DEBT
Our personal credit cards were completely paid off prior to Sept of 2007. We drew heavily on personal credit to support the business during the time that we were not open for business, we continued to pay employee salaries but I did not pay myself. We took out several personal lines of credit for cash to close on property purchase. Also, some debt that is in the business name is showing up on our personal credit report. We obtained an SBA loan to purchase the building, and had to carefully document total equity injection into the business. We documented $150,068 towards ?start-up? business expenses since Sept of 2007, not including day-to-day operations (salary, utilties, rent.) I have forwarded this file to my group leader for verification. As the business is now supporting itself, we will be paying down debt as quickly as possible. I now have loss of business insurance to cover costs in case of another event.

EXPLANATION OF INQUIRIES:
4 inquiries are from credit card processors, as I set up a second merchant account for online transactions. One was a business credit card request. The others are related to the property purchase-various mortgage brokers pulling credit.
